      #medievaltwitter White supremacists &Right-wing media are running with the idea that we're out to ban use of the term "Anglo-Saxon" which is false. Pls use your voices/knowledge to correct this. We are CORRECTING an erroneous, misleading &misused term. No one is banning words.pic.twitter.com/WIrccPq6xE

      This is how scholarship and research works. Our work and terminology reflects new research and/or a better understanding of past. The only reason this is a term people want to hold on to is because it is inextricably linked to whiteness, and this is proving us right.
